O-1 renewal

I would like to know the travel restrictions to renew O-1 visa within the US. I heard that it is better to go back to your citizenship country to renew it in order to get the same visa as I have now where I can travel with no restrictions.

Printer-friendly versionPDF version

You should be able to get an O-1 visa stamping in any country.

Unless the context shows otherwise, all answers here were provided by Rajiv and were compiled and reported by our editorial team from comments and blog on immigration.com

Add new comment